html, body { margin : 0; padding : 0; background : #000; font-family : Verdana, Arial, Helvetica, sans-serif; font-size : 9pt; color : #fff; text-align : center; } #main { margin : 0 auto; width : 880px; text-align : center; background-color : #333; padding : 0; margin-top : 20px; } #content { padding-left : 10px; padding-right : 10px; margin : 0; border-left : 1px solid white; border-right : 1px solid white; text-align : left; } #content h1 { color : #fff; font-size : 160%; border-bottom : 1px solid #FFFFFF; text-align: left; margin-bottom: 2px; margin-top: 3px; padding-bottom: 2px; } #content h1.main { color : #fff; font-size : 160%; border-bottom : 1px solid #CCCCCC; text-align: right; margin-bottom: 5px; margin-top: 3px; padding-bottom: 3px; } #content h2 { color : #fff; font-size : 160%; margin : 0; border-bottom : 1px solid white; } p.hop { line-height : 10px; } ul#tabnav { text-align : left; margin : 1em 0 1em 0; font : bold 11px verdana, arial, sans-serif; border-bottom : 1px solid #fff; list-style-type : none; padding : 3px 10px 3px 10px; } ul#tabnav li { display : inline; } ul#tabnav li a { background-color : #333; position : relative; top : 1px; padding : 3px 4px; border : 1px solid #afafaf; color : #ece5b6; margin-right : 0; text-decoration : none; border-bottom : none; } ul#tabnav li a:hover { text-decoration : underline; } #footer { background : #ff0000; text-align : right; color : #fff; padding : 10px; } #footer a { color : #fff; font-weight : bold; } #footer a:hover { text-decoration : none; } #content td { font-size : 8pt; } #content td a { font-size : 8pt; color : yellow; text-align : center; } #content span { color : #ccc; } #content td div.first { font-size : 14pt; color : white; text-align : center; margin-bottom : 0.5em; } #content td div { font-size : 15pt; color : yellow; text-align : center; } #content td a:hover { text-decoration : none; } #content td span { text-decoration : none; } #content img { border : 4px solid white; } #start { background-color : #000; border-bottom : 0 solid #000000; color : #fff; text-align : center; font-size : 90%; min-height : 16px; } #start p { padding : 10px; margin : 0; font-weight : bold; font-family : Georgia, serif; } #start p.credit { float : left; display : inline; padding : 10px 0; } #end { clear : both; background-color : #000000; border-top : 2px solid #000000; border-bottom : 2px solid #000000; color : #fff; margin-top : 20px; margin-bottom : 20px; padding : 0 80px; text-align : center; font-size : 80%; min-height : 34px; } #end p { padding : 10px; margin : 0; font-weight : bold; font-family : Georgia, serif; } #end p.credit { float : left; display : inline; padding : 10px 0; } ul#bio { text-align : left; margin : 0.8em 0 0.5em 0; font : bold 11px verdana, arial, sans-serif; border-bottom : 1px solid #f62217; list-style-type : none; padding : 3px 10px 3px 10px; } ul#bio li { display : inline; background-color : #333; position : relative; top : 1px; padding : 3px 4px; border : 1px solid #595454; color : #fff; margin-right : 0; text-decoration : none; border-bottom : none; } ul#online { text-align : right; margin : 2em 0 1em 0; font : bold 11px verdana, arial, sans-serif; border-bottom : 1px solid #fff; list-style-type : none; padding : 3px 10px 3px 10px; } ul#online li { display : inline; } ul#online li a { background-color : #333; position : relative; top : 1px; padding : 3px 4px; border : 1px solid #afafaf; color : #ece5b6; margin-right : 0; text-decoration : none; border-bottom : none; } ul#online li a:hover { text-decoration : underline; } #content .wiecej a { color : white; font-family : Impact, Arial, "Arial Black", "Arial Narrow", Verdana; font-size : 55px; line-height : 1.2em; text-align : center; text-decoration : underline; } #content .wiecej a:hover { color : #cccccc; } #content div.desc { color : #ccc; text-align : left; font-size : 10pt; line-height : 1.2em; font-family : arial, tahoma, verdana; margin-bottom : 4px; } #all { margin-top : 5px; margin-bottom : 15px; margin-left: 220px; } #all a { color: #FFFFFF; } #all a:hover { color: #F54897; text-decoration: none; } #all a:active { color: #777777; text-decoration: none; } div.up { width : 600px; margin : 0 auto; padding : 5px; } div.wipe { clear : both; } #all ol { list-style-position : inside; margin : 2px; padding : 1px; line-height : 1.4em; font-size : 11pt; font-family : "Lucida Grande", "Calibri", Tahoma, "Comic Sans MS", serif; float: left; width: 140px; } #all ol li { white-space : nowrap; color: #CCCCCC; } h3 { font-size: 12px; font-weight: bold; margin-bottom: 10px; margin-top: 10px; padding-bottom: 5px; text-align : left; color: #CCCCCC; border-bottom : 1px solid #F54897; } h3.alternative { border-bottom : 1px solid #777777; } #archives { clear: both; margin-top: 10px; margin-left: 20px; margin-bottom: 0px; } #archives ul { list-style: none; padding: 0; margin: 0; overflow: auto; } #archives .pages ul { list-style: none; padding: 0; margin: 0; overflow: auto; } #archives .pages li { float: left; margin-right: 2px; border-bottom: none; font-weight: bold; padding-left: 5px; color: #FFFFFF; } #archives .pages li a { display: block; padding: 1px 5px; border: solid 1px #444444; color: #fff; text-decoration: none; } #archives .pages li a:hover { background: white; color: black; border: solid 1px #FFF; text-decoration: none; } #archives .pages .prev-off, .pages .next-off { padding-top: 1px; padding-bottom:  5px; } #archives .pages .active { padding: 2px 6px 2px 5px; font-weight: bold; background-color: white; color: black; border-left: 5px solid #333333; }

